What is Senior Care for Mild Parkinsons?
Senior care for mild Parkinsons focuses on providing compassionate, tailored support for older adults experiencing the early stages of Parkinson’s disease. This neurodegenerative disorder affects movement and coordination, leading to symptoms such as tremors, stiffness, and balance issues. Senior care services aim to enhance the quality of life for these individuals, enabling them to maintain their independence while receiving the assistance they need.

Services Included in Senior Care for Mild Parkinsons
Senior care services for mild Parkinsons typically include:
- Personal care assistance (bathing, grooming, dressing)
- Medication management and reminders
- Mobility support and fall prevention
- Meal planning and preparation
- Social interaction and companionship
- Light housekeeping and laundry

How to Choose the Right Senior Care Provider
Selecting the right senior care provider is crucial for ensuring your loved one receives the best support possible. Consider the following:
- Evaluate the provider’s experience with Parkinson’s care
- Check credentials and certifications
- Read reviews and testimonials from other families
- Assess the flexibility of services offered
- Schedule a consultation to gauge compatibility

Cost of Senior Care for Mild Parkinsons
The cost of senior care for mild Parkinsons can vary based on the level of care needed and the duration of services. Factors influencing pricing include:
- Type of services required
- Frequency of care visits
- Geographic location
It’s essential to discuss costs upfront and explore potential payment options, such as insurance coverage or financial assistance programs.
